Open Data Risk Analysis and Management Training Course
Open Data refers to the practice of making data accessible to everyone for use without restrictions.
This instructor-led, live training (available online or onsite) emphasizes the analysis of Open Data risks while working to minimize vulnerability to disasters or data loss.
Upon completing this training, participants will be capable of:
- Grasping the core concepts and advantages of Open Data.
- Distinguishing between various types of data.
- Recognizing Open Data risks and learning how to mitigate them.
- Managing Open Data risks and developing contingency plans.
- Applying risk mitigation strategies for Open Data to decrease the likelihood of disaster impact.

Basel III – Certified Basel Professional
21 HoursDescription:
Basel III serves as a global regulatory framework governing bank capital adequacy, stress testing, and market liquidity risk. Originally established by the Basel Committee on Banking Supervision in 2010–2011, the implementation timeline for the Accord has been extended to March 31, 2019. By enhancing bank liquidity and reducing leverage, Basel III significantly strengthens capital requirements for financial institutions.
Unlike Basel I & II, which applied uniform standards, Basel III mandates varying reserve levels based on the type of deposits and borrowings. Rather than replacing its predecessors, it complements Basel I and Basel II by addressing their limitations.
